How engagement works

Turning regulatory challenge into practical progress

  • Understand

    We work with stakeholders to understand the regulatory challenge, business objectives, governance considerations and key decisions that need to be made. This establishes a clear scope and focuses the engagement on the issues that matter most.

  • Assess

    Our senior practitioners  review the relevant frameworks, controls, processes, customer outcomes and supporting evidence. We identify regulatory risks, challenge assumptions and assess whether current arrangements are likely to achieve the intended outcomes.

  • Advice

    We provide clear conclusions, practical recommendations and a defensible course of action. We translate the advice into governance, documentation and MI that your board and the FCA can both follow. If needed, we help firms plan implementation, remediation or ongoing assurance.

How does Advisory differ from Managed Services?

Advisory helps firms understand regulatory issues, evaluate options and decide what action to take. Managed Services involves TCC taking responsibility for delivering defined compliance activities or operational processes.
